/* 
    Document   : main.css
    Created on : 24.02.2009, 12:31:26
    Author     : Sven-Eric Jannasch
	Description: Basis und Layout Styles
*/

html, body {
    background-color: #FFFFFF;
	margin:0;
	padding:0;
	font-family: 'Lucida Grande', 'Lucida Sans Unicode','Lucida Sans Regular', Verdana, sans-serif;
	font-size:12px;
	line-height:20px;
	color:#555;
	text-align:center;
	background-image:url("../allgemeinbilder/bg-main.gif");
	background-repeat:repeat-y;
	background-position:center top;
}

.warning {
	color: red;
	}

div#wrap {
	width:990px;
	margin:0 auto;
	text-align:left;
	/* Temp */
}

div#wrapinner {
	float:left;
	width:990px;
	margin-left:4px;
	/* Temp */
}

div#leftcolumn {
	float:left;
	width:250px;
}

div#logo {
	height:192px;
	position: relative;
}

div#logo img {
	position: absolute;
	top: 53px;
	left:13px;
}

img.slogan {
	position: relative;
	left:32px;
	top:24px;
}

div#rightcolumn {
	float:left;
	width:730px;
	margin-left:4px;
}

div#navigation {
	height:50px;
}

div#content .cntpad {
	padding:40px 52px;
}

div#content_wi .cntpad {
	padding:40px 0 40px 52px;
}

div#content_wi .cntpad .rightimage {
	float: right;
	margin: 0 8px 12px 24px;
}

.movidalink {
	margin-left:35px;
	}
	
.homelink {
	margin-left:35px;
	margin-bottom:6px;
	}
	
.einzel {
	margin-left:1px;
	}
	
#alternativmenue {
	width:723px;
	height:243px;
	background-image:url(../allgemeinbilder/bg-alternativmenue.png);
	background-repeat:no-repeat;
	position:relative;
	}
	
#alternativmenue .left {
	width: 235px;
	height: 204px;
	position:absolute;
	top:32px;
	left:1px;
	}
	
	#alternativmenue .center {
	width: 235px;
	height: 204px;
	position:absolute;
	top:32px;
	left:241px;
	}
	
	#alternativmenue .right {
	width: 235px;
	height: 204px;
	position:absolute;
	top:32px;
	left:483px;
	}
	
	#alternativmenue ul {
		margin:0;
		padding:0;
		list-style:none;
		width:235px;
		position:absolute;
		bottom:4px;
		left:1px;
		}
		
	#alternativmenue ul li {
		border:1px solid #9C0012;
		text-align:center;
		margin-top:6px;
		}
		
	#alternativmenue ul li a {
		color:#FFF;
		display:block;
		text-decoration:none;
		padding:2px;
		text-align:center;
		}
		
	#alternativmenue ul li a:hover, #alternativmenue ul li a.active {
		color:#9C0012;
		background:#FFF;
		display:block;
		text-decoration:none;
		padding:2px;
		text-align:center;
		}